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
|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$58,523.00 or less | 14% |
| $58,523.00 - $117,044.99 | 20.5% |
| $117,045.00 - $181,439.99 | 26% |
| $181,440.00 - $258,481.99 | 29% |
| More than $258,482.00 | 33% |
| Nova Scotia Tax Bracket | Nova Scotia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$30,995.00 or less | 8.79% |
| $30,995.00 - $61,990.99 | 14.95% |
| $61,991.00 - $97,416.99 | 16.67% |
| $97,417.00 - $157,123.99 | 17.5% |
| More than $157,124.00 | 21% |

|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nunavut | $42,822.00 | $6,767.33 | $36,054.67 | 8.7% | 15.8% |
| Northwest Territories | $42,822.00 | $7,243.31 | $35,578.69 | 9.81% | 16.91% |
| British Columbia | $42,822.00 | $7,310.79 | $35,511.21 | 9.97% | 17.07% |
| Alberta | $42,822.00 | $7,339.10 | $35,482.90 | 10.03% | 17.14% |
| Yukon | $42,822.00 | $7,370.78 | $35,451.22 | 10.11% | 17.21% |
| Ontario | $42,822.00 | $7,769.57 | $35,052.43 | 11.04% | 18.14% |
| Saskatchewan | $42,822.00 | $8,024.94 | $34,797.06 | 11.64% | 18.74% |
| New Brunswick | $42,822.00 | $8,438.63 | $34,383.37 | 12.6% | 19.71% |
| Newfoundland and Labrador | $42,822.00 | $8,468.47 | $34,353.53 | 12.67% | 19.78% |
| Manitoba | $42,822.00 | $8,560.83 | $34,261.17 | 12.89% | 19.99% |
| Prince Edward Island | $42,822.00 | $8,691.25 | $34,130.75 | 13.19% | 20.3% |
| Quebec | $42,822.00 | $8,694.32 | $34,127.68 | 12.62% | 20.3% |
| Nova Scotia | $42,822.00 | $9,158.01 | $33,663.99 | 14.28% | 21.39% |
